Names Working Group

For many decades, the Hungarian Research Centre for Linguistics has the legal obligation to provide professional expertise on the registrability of new applications for surnames. It is also obliged to provide assistance and information on the names in writing or by telephone, and to provide counselling on naming.
From the 1st of July 2023, it is also required by law to provide expert opinion on the change of surnames at the request of the Department of Citizenship and Registry Directorate of the Budapest Metropolitan Government Office (see § 49 (4)-(6) of the Registry Act). In addition, it provides professional advice on the Hungarian transcription of names for naturalisations.

The activities of the Names Task Force are very complex and diversified: in addition to the well-defined daily public tasks with tight deadlines (processing name applications, expanding the list of names, liaising with the competent authorities, etc.).

Research area

The main research tasks of the Naming Working Group are the archiving of existing name records, socio-onomastic research, publication of the results in the form of scientific publications and – in view of the public interest of the topic – dissemination of knowledge. An important task is to disseminate information and to give lectures on nomenclature. On the Facebook page, we constantly prepare educational articles for the current Name Day and share information on names and naming.
